What You’ll Need
Gather these simple ingredients to create your very own Creamy Cabbage Carbonara:
- 1 medium head of cabbage, roasted
- 4 slices of turkey bacon, cooked and chopped
- 1 cup of grated Parmesan cheese
- 2 large eggs
- 1 clove of garlic, minced
- Salt and pepper to taste
- Chopped parsley for garnish
Step-by-Step Instructions
Let’s make it together! Follow these easy steps to create your Creamy Cabbage Carbonara:
Preheat and Roast: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C). Cut the cabbage into wedges and roast for about 25-30 minutes until golden and tender.
Cook the Bacon: In a pan, cook the turkey bacon until crispy. Once done, remove it from the pan and set aside.
Whisk the Saucy Mixture: In a bowl, whisk together the eggs, grated Parmesan cheese, minced garlic, and season with salt and pepper to your liking.
Combine: Once the cabbage is roasted, chop it into bite-sized pieces and add it to the pan with the turkey bacon.
Create the Creamy Sauce: Remove the pan from heat and quickly pour the egg mixture over the warm cabbage and turkey bacon. Stir gently to combine until the eggs create a creamy sauce that envelops the cabbage.
Serve and Enjoy: Serve warm, garnished with freshly chopped parsley for that beautiful color and an extra pop of flavor.
Delicious Variations to Try
Feel free to make this recipe your own! Here are some fun ways to customize it:
- Add Vegetables: Toss in some sautéed mushrooms or spinach for an added layer of flavor and nutrition.
- Zesty Twist: A dash of lemon zest can brighten up the dish and lend a refreshing zing.
- Herb Infusion: Experiment with different fresh herbs like thyme or basil for an aromatic twist that complements the cabbage beautifully.
- Creamy Indulgence: Stir in a splash of heavy cream for an ultra-rich, lush version of this dish.
Chef Emma’s Helpful Tips
To ensure your Creamy Cabbage Carbonara comes out perfect every time, consider these helpful tips:
- Make-Ahead Advice: You can roast the cabbage and cook the turkey bacon a day ahead. Just combine them with the egg mixture right before serving.
- Ingredient Swaps: Feel free to swap turkey bacon for another protein, like cooked chicken or even vegetarian bacon – the flavors will still shine through.
- Slicing Tricks: To make even roasting easier, cut the cabbage into even wedges. This allows all pieces to cook uniformly.
- Storage Suggestions: Store any leftovers in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 3 days. Reheat gently on the stove or in the microwave.
